Summary: Capote's unfinished masterpiece
Comment: If the complete novel had ever been published, "Answered Prayers" would have been no doubt Truman Capote's masterpiece. The novel is nothing like "In Cold Blood" or "Other Voices, Other Rooms." The novel is autobiographical and details the lives of socialites and endless parties. Capote was very familiar with this lifestyle. He was a regular on the New York City and L.A. party circuit. All of Capote's escapades can be read about in Gerald Clarke's biography "Capote." "Answered Prayers" was worked on for more than twenty years, and it's ashamed that no more of the book was found after Capote's death in 1984. "Answered Prayers" is Capote's masterpiece.

Summary: Moments of brilliance, moments of ugliness
Comment: In my opinion, the first chapter of this book, 'Unspoiled Monsters' is superb and worthy of anyone's attention that is interested in Capote. The following two chapters are less focused, and while they are at times memorable, they come off more as a nasty, grotesque end-note to the author's glittery life amongst the literati and heterosexual rich.
This book is worth owning to complete your Capote collection, but don't expect too much.
